采集终端地址码自动生成的装置和方法

文档序号:6691212阅读:606来源:国知局
专利名称:采集终端地址码自动生成的装置和方法
技术领域
一种在自动抄表系统中,采集终端地址码自动生成的装置和方法。
背景技术
在一种自动抄表系统中,有带数据传输能力的终端用户计量表计(以下简称“表计”)如电能表、水表、煤气表、热力表等。“表计”通过接口电路,比如RS485等与采集终端连接。采集终端通过电力线载波通信、无线通信方式或有线(如宽带、RS485总线等)方式与集中器通信。采集终端要自动抄读被其管理“表计”的数据,就必需事先在采集终端中设入被管理“表计”的地址代码,采集终端有了地址代码才能完成自动抄表的任务。公知的装置和方法采集终端中的地址代码是通过人工输入的。这种方法在安装过程中很不方便,特别是当“表计”更换后,忘记重新设地址,会使采集终端不工作。

发明内容
本发明的任务是设计一种装置和方法,使采集终端在进行任何设置的情况下自动生成和删除被管理“表计”的地址代码。
本发明是这样实现的一种采集终端巡抄地址码自动生成的装置至少有与集中器进行双向通信的单元A,有数据暂存单元B,有保存带数据传输能力终端用户计量表计地址码及数据的储存单元C,有与终端用户计量表计进行通信的单元D。采集终端能1.自动生成巡抄地址码。当系统中集中器根据终端用户计量表计地址进行巡抄时,采集终端通过双向通信单元A接收了集中器巡抄的用户表计地址Nx,采集终端先将该地址Nx暂存在暂存单元B中,同时先检索储存单元C中有无数据该地址和数据。若有,则直接将数据上传;若无,则使用该地址Nx通过通信单元D去试抄读终端用户计量表计的数据。若试抄读数据成功,则说明该表计地址存在。采集终端就将被确认的地址转存入单元C,自动生成采集终端的寻址号码。
若试抄失败,则说明该地址不在本采集终端的寻址范围,就放弃该地址号码。
依此类推,采集终端就可以自动生成巡抄终端用户计量表计的地址代码。
采集终端根据自动生成的终端用户计量表计地址就可以进行自动巡抄被管理“表计”的数据。
一种采集终端巡抄地址码自动生成的装置,至少有与集中器进行双向通信的单元A,有数据暂存单元B,有保存带数据传输能力终端用户计量表计地址码的储存单元C,有与终端用户计量表计进行通信的单元D,其特征是a.采集终端中双向通信单元A在接收到集中器下传的巡抄地址码后检索储存单元C中有无该地址,若有地址和数据则直接响应并上传数据,若无该地址则将该地址暂存在暂存单元B中,并用该地址去试抄读终端用户表计,试抄读成功说明该地址终端用户计量表计存在,则将该地址和数据存放到储存单元C中,从而自动生成地址码,b.采集终端根据储存单元C中的地址自动巡抄带数据传输能力的终端用户计量表计,当自动巡抄失败或连续一个设定值巡抄都失败后,就自动删除采集终端储存单元C中的地址代码或地址代码及该地址代码所抄读的数据,从而实现不用地址的自动删除。
2.自动删除储存在储存单元C中的地址码。地址码一旦生成,如果没有自动删除方法,那么一旦由采集终端管理的“表计”更换以后,就会影响采集终端的使用。本发明是这样实现的采集终端中通过试抄读自动生成地址代码后,采集终端根据通信协议生成通过接口单元D抄读终端用户计量表计的报文,进行自动巡抄。当巡抄成功时表明被巡抄表计是存在的;当巡抄失败或连续巡抄失败则原有的“表计”可能已经不存在。管理者或者设计者可以设定一个阀值。当连续巡抄失败的次数达到或超过阀值时,就可以确定该“表计”不存在,采集终端就自动将储存单元C中的该地址代码删除。从而达到地址代码在“表计”拆除后的自动删除。
一种采集终端巡抄地址码自动生成的方法,其包括步骤和特征步骤有第一步骤采集终端在接收集中器下传的巡抄地址代码后,先检索储存器C中有无该地址代码和数据,如有该地址代码及数据则响应巡抄指令将数据上传,如无该地址代码,则将地址码暂存到暂存单元B,第二步骤用暂存在暂存单元B中的该地址代码去试抄终端用户表计,试抄读成功后则将该地址代码保存到储存器C中,抄读失败则放弃该地址代码,第三步骤采集终端在用储存器C中的地址自动巡抄读带数据传输能力的终端用户计量表计,当抄读失败或连续一个设定值都失败后,就自动删除储存器C中的该地址代码或地址代码及该地址代码所抄读的数据。
具体实施例方式
一个实施例,集中器是按供电变压器的范围安装的或社区的一定范围内安装的。它可以接收来自远方主站的命令。集中器能通过主站从远方设入或通过本地口设入自动巡抄终端用户计量表计的地址代码。集中器可以通过电力线载波通信或无线电通信,与采集终端进行双向通信(集中器也能与其他设备通信)。
采集终端通过接口单元D分别与几个终端用户计量表计连接。当采集终端内部储存器C中有地址码时,采集终端就会分别用这些地址代码自动去抄读“表计”中的数据。数据一旦被抄回,就把数据存放在储存器C指定的区域中。刚开始时,采集终端中没有地址代码,采集终端在接收到集中器下传的自动巡抄地址码后,先将地址码暂存起来,再用该地址码按通信协议打包成一个报文,通过与“表计”连接的接口发送出去。与采集终端连接的“表计”在接收到该报文后,若发现该报文之中的地址与自身的地址代码相符,就会作出响应,并按指令返回一组数据(报文);若报文中的地址与自身的地址代码不相符,就不作任何响应。采集终端根据“表计”有无返回数据(报文),不仅在有返回时得到想要的数据,而且得到了该地址“表计”存在的信息。当通过返回数据确认该地址有效时,就可以在储存单元C中保存该地址代码及数据。这样就能方便地自动生成需要的地址代码。
当采集终端中有了地址代码以后,采集终端就会根据设计要求,自动检索并形成抄读报文,去巡抄“表计”,从而保存新的数据,或者刷新内部的数据。每次巡抄“表计”都有成功和失败两种可能。巡抄成功说明该“表计”是存在的,而巡抄失败就有可能“表计”有故障或该“表计”已不存在。根据实际情况管理者或设计者可以设定一个阀值,即当连续巡抄多少次失败时,可以判定该“表计”不存在。在判定该表不存在时,将该地址代码从储存单元C中删除,为创建新的地址代码腾出空间。
本发明的装置和方法,通过用集中器下传的巡抄地址在采集终端接收后去试抄终端“表计”,判别“表计”有无,从而直接自动获取终端用户计量表计的地址代码。用采集终端在自动巡抄时成功和失败来判定“表计”是否存在,从而使原本需要人工设置的地址代码在系统中自动实现了生成和删除。方法简单可靠,可广泛用于自动抄表系统中。


图1是本发明的系统示意框图,1是集中器,集中器是在一个区域中管理“表计”或采集终端的一级设备,它既能与上级主站通信,又能自动巡抄区域中的采集终端及具有通信能力的其它终端。212m是采集终端,采集终端是能与集中器进行双向通信,又能通过接口与“表计”通信的另一级设备;N1…Nn是由采集终端管理的n块带数据传输能力的终端用户表计。
图2是本发明采集终端示意图。单元A是与系统中的集中器进行双向通信的单元。单元B是一个数据暂存单元。单元C是采集终端中保存被管理“表计”地址及数据的单元。单元D是与表计通信的接口电路。
权利要求
1.一种采集终端巡抄地址码自动生成的装置,至少有与集中器进行双向通信的单元A,有数据暂存单元B,有保存带数据传输能力终端用户计量表计地址码的储存单元C,有与终端用户计量表计进行通信的单元D,其特征是a.采集终端中双向通信单元A在接收到集中器下传的巡抄地址码后检索储存单元C中有无该地址,若有地址和数据则直接响应并上传数据,若无该地址则将该地址暂存在暂存单元B中,并用该地址去试抄读终端用户表计,试抄读成功说明该地址终端用户计量表计存在,则将该地址和数据存放到储存单元C中,从而自动生成地址码,b.采集终端根据储存单元C中的地址自动巡抄带数据传输能力的终端用户计量表计,当自动巡抄失败或连续一个设定值巡抄都失败后,就自动删除采集终端储存单元C中的地址代码或地址代码及该地址代码所抄读的数据,从而实现不用地址的自动删除。
2.一种采集终端巡抄地址码自动生成的方法,其包括步骤和特征步骤有第一步骤采集终端在接收集中器下传的巡抄地址代码后,先检索储存器C中有无该地址代码和数据,如有该地址代码及数据则响应巡抄指令将数据上传,如无该地址代码,则将地址码暂存到暂存单元B,第二步骤用暂存在暂存单元B中的该地址代码去试抄终端用户表计,试抄读成功后则将该地址代码保存到储存器C中,抄读失败则放弃该地址代码,第三步骤采集终端在用储存器C中的地址自动巡抄读带数据传输能力的终端用户计量表计,当抄读失败或连续一个设定值都失败后,就自动删除储存器C中的该地址代码或地址代码及该地址代码所抄读的数据。
全文摘要
本发明的装置和方法,通过用集中器下传的巡抄地址在采集终端接收后去试抄终端“表计”,判别“表计”有无,从而直接自动获取终端用户计量表计的地址代码。用采集终端在自动巡抄时成功和失败来判定“表计”是否存在,从而使原本需要人工设置的地址代码在系统中自动实现了生成和删除。方法简单可靠,可广泛用于自动抄表系统中。
文档编号G08C19/00GK1753047SQ20051011536
公开日2006年3月29日 申请日期2005年11月16日 优先权日2005年11月16日
发明者潘之凯, 潘艳 申请人:北京海通嘉讯科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1